Understanding Pay Transparency

1. Defining Pay Transparency

Pay transparency is not just a buzzword but a strategic approach to communicating compensation information openly within an organization. It encompasses disclosing salary ranges, bonus structures, and other elements contributing to an employee's remuneration. At Plentive, we embrace this transparency as a fundamental element of our commitment to a fair and inclusive workplace.

2. Evolution from Secrecy to Openness
Historically, compensation information was shrouded in secrecy, leading to a lack of clarity and breeding mistrust. In the modern workplace, progressive organizations are steering away from this approach, recognizing the power of openness in creating an informed and engaged workforce.

The Advantages of Transparent Salary Practices

1. Building Trust and Employee Morale

A key advantage of pay transparency is its ability to build employee trust. When individuals clearly understand the factors influencing their compensation, they enhance trust in the organization's fairness and integrity. This, in turn, contributes to increased employee morale and job satisfaction.

2. Addressing Gender and Diversity Disparities
Pay transparency is a powerful tool for addressing gender and diversity gaps in compensation. By openly sharing salary ranges and benchmarks, organizations can identify and rectify disparities, fostering an environment of equality. Measuring the Impact of Pay Transparency

1. Enhanced Employee Engagement

A transparent approach to compensation has a direct impact on employee engagement. We gauge employee engagement through regular surveys and feedback mechanisms, allowing us to refine our pay transparency policies and practices continuously.

2. Talent Acquisition and Retention
Pay transparency becomes a strategic talent acquisition and retention advantage in a competitive job market. Prospective employees are attracted to organizations prioritizing openness, and existing employees are more likely to stay when they feel their contributions are fairly compensated.
